Aoife Ward is a scholar working on Molecular Biology, Cancer Research and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Aoife Ward has authored 21 papers receiving a total of 1.2k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 10 papers in Cancer Research and 4 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Aoife Ward's work include MicroRNA in disease regulation (10 papers), Cancer-related molecular mechanisms research (6 papers) and RNA modifications and cancer (4 papers). Aoife Ward is often cited by papers focused on MicroRNA in disease regulation (10 papers), Cancer-related molecular mechanisms research (6 papers) and RNA modifications and cancer (4 papers). Aoife Ward collaborates with scholars based in Germany, United States and United Kingdom. Aoife Ward's co-authors include Stefan Wiemann, Özgür Şahin, Aleksandra Balwierz, Stefan Uhlmann, Jitao David Zhang, Thomas Hielscher, Ioanna Keklikoglou, Ulrike Korf, Heiko Mannsperger and Yudi Pawitan and has published in prestigious journals such as PLoS ONE, Molecular and Cellular Biology and Oncogene.
